你查询的IP:[119.128.226.13]  地理位置:中国–广东–东莞

最新查询218.96.140.73 123.128.87.196 114.64.132.72 117.128.254.4 122.51.183.113 202.93.111.197 120.128.123.155 210.78.231.95 117.128.226.184 119.128.226.13 116.212.160.101 124.250.122.224 122.192.25.108 121.46.213.232 119.176.125.136 123.244.101.219 218.249.108.200 210.72.5.204 203.161.192.223 202.92.252.165 202.74.8.97 121.51.93.254 202.123.96.87 202.91.138.240 210.21.223.45 221.8.102.233 210.72.190.231 121.204.125.16 117.106.110.28 222.176.205.68 222.176.21.17